Our Euphoria hearts are so full. Last night, Zendaya, Hunter Schafer, and Alexa Demie met up for dinner in Brooklyn for a little reunion three months after the HBO show wrapped its third and final season.
The trio was photographed heading into Greenpoint’s popular Japanese restaurant Rule of Thirds, and seemed to keep things casual for the evening. Schafer, for starters, wore an all-black look, composed of a flowy short-sleeve blouse, matching maxi skirt, and little ballerina flats. She added a pop of color to the monochrome palette with her Prada comic-print bag, a vibrant piece designed in collaboration with Taiwanese-American artist James Jean. Demie, arriving separately, was seen wearing a simple white tank and big black sunglasses.
As for Zendaya, the focal point of her look wasn’t her cozy red long-sleeve sweater, her white jeans, or even her platform loafers. It was her freshly-chopped pixie cut.
This summer alone, the actor has been seen with everything from long voluminous curls to slicked-back micro bobs. Throughout her season of press tours (The Drama, Spider-Man: Brand New Day, and The Odyssey), she has experimented with micro bangs, spidery face frames, and ethereal braids alike. But her latest look is shorter than ever.
“Loved unveiling this pixie moment for the fall,” hair stylist Coree Moreno shared on Instagram with photos of the new ’do at a Prada Beauty pop-up event. Zendaya’s cut was styled in tousled curls, and makeup artist Ernesto Casillas completed the look with spiky lashes and lavender eye shadow.
